SAN FRANCISCO, Calif. - The Warriors traveled to the Bay Area for the San Francisco State Invitational to begin the weekend. The one-day contest was raced by both the men's and women's cross-country teams. The men were one of twelve teams, and the women were one of eleven teams that competed.
The men's team competed in an 8k and came in 11th overall on the team leaderboard.
Junior Zachary Heberlein posted the best time for Jessup (28:34.2), coming in 72nd overall. Other Warriors who competed included Devon Hammeke (30:25.7), Ethan Loomis (31:04.3), Antonio Leal (34:21.6), and Oscar Duncan Jr. (34:57.5).
The men came in 11th overall as a team, posting a total time of 2:39:23.31.
Today, the women's cross country team also took the field, competing among nine other competing schools.
With a final individual time of 24:57.8 in the 6k women's race, Cheyenne Ullrich placed the best for the Warriors in the Friday contest.
Among Ullrich, other Warriors were Tayla Starr (26:45.4), Alexis Housh (32:35.5), Lydia Kang (33:25.1), and Erica Waseq (34:13.5), and Jaylee Hamiester (37:03.7)
Next up for Jessup will be the Santa Clara Bronco Invitational on October 19th in Sunnyvale, California. This will be the final race of the season before the PacWest Championships.
